Dock Repair in Overland Park, KS
Dock repair services focus on restoring and maintaining the structural integrity of docks used for boating, fishing, or leisure activities along lakes, rivers, or waterfront properties. These projects can include fixing damaged or rotting wood, replacing broken or missing boards, addressing foundational issues, and reinforcing support beams or pilings. Property owners often request dock repairs after experiencing weather-related damage, wear over time, or noticing safety concerns such as loose boards or unstable platforms. Understanding the extent of damage and the type of materials used in the existing dock can help determine the necessary repairs and ensure the structure remains safe and functional.
Before requesting dock repair services, property owners should evaluate the current condition of their dock, including any visible signs of deterioration, such as rotting wood, rusted hardware, or shifting supports. It is also helpful to consider the age of the dock and any previous repairs that may influence the scope of work. Clarifying the specific issues faced and the desired outcome can assist in planning the appropriate repairs. Proper assessment and clear communication about the dock’s condition and intended use are important steps in ensuring the repair work meets safety standards and property needs.

Common Dock Repair Jobs
Dock deck repair - restoring damaged or rotting wood to ensure safety and stability.
Dock post replacement - replacing broken or weakened posts to maintain proper support.
Surface resurfacing - repairing cracks, splinters, and uneven surfaces for a smooth finish.
Waterproofing services - applying protective coatings to prevent water damage and prolong lifespan.
Structural reinforcement - strengthening docks that have become unstable or compromised.
Damage restoration - repairing docks affected by storms, pests, or general wear and tear.
